/**
|
|
* Publish message to a queue after rating
|
|
*
|
|
* This is an initial proof-of-concept implementation. In particular, we
|
|
* have the following considerations:
|
|
*
|
|
* - A fresh connection is made for each message until we can ensure that
|
|
* we can auto-reconnect on failure;
|
|
* - This trait is not yet tested;
|
|
* - It does not use an exchange;
|
|
* - It does a poor job checking for and reporting errors.
|
|
*
|
|
* The message consists of a `version' header that is set to 1. Future
|
|
* changes to the message format will bump this version. There is also a
|
|
* `created' header holding a Unix timestamp of the moment that the message
|
|
* was created.
|
|
*
|
|
* Version 1 of the body consists of four fields:
|
|
* - quote_id
|
|
* - agent_id
|
|
* - entity_id
|
|
* - entity_name
|
|
*
|
|
* See the body of `#_sendMessage' for their values.
|
|
*/
